Rockstar has today announced a sequel to one of their sickest and goriest stealth games ever made... yup, you guessed it, Manhunt 2 is in the pipelines baby, and it's coming out for the Wii and the PS2. "With Manhunt 2 we have tried to create a game that stays close to the original concept of chilling suspense and stealth, whilst pushing the game design and storytelling forward," said Sam Houser, founder and executive producer of Rockstar Games. "We are also excited to have our newest development team, Rockstar London, working on the title alongside our two established UK studios, Rockstar North and Leeds." Time to dust off the PS2. |
